Output 91abb15be0dee3ecc69c3ef015c90e2df8a7832f50432650ee0c4e19c8dcfd5c:1

value
850719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1598e77c8171730b09ac0fcd52948ed6bd43fdf9 OP_EQUAL
address
33fDHYabRQo9uwRsjYxEVyXaXTDwVyMLEg
transaction
91abb15be0dee3ecc69c3ef015c90e2df8a7832f50432650ee0c4e19c8dcfd5c
confirmations
415163
spent
true